Beatrix Potter's Journal

Glen Cavaliero
£20.00

Between the ages of 15 and 30, Beatrix kept a diary written in code. When the code was finally cracked, it revealed a picture of upper-middle-class life in Victorian Britain, written with liveliness and humour. This is that diary.

Published by : Frederick Warne
Published date : 1986
Format : Hardback.

Bill Hogarth MBE Coppice Merchant: A Life in the Woodlands of the Lake District

Alan Shepley (ed)
£6.50

Bill Hogarth worked as a coppice merchant in south Cumbria for 56 years. He learned his trade with his father from the age of 14 and was still hard at work in the woods when he died in 1999. This book is his story of those years.

Published by : Wood Education Programme Trust
Published date : 2001
Format : Paperback.

Carlisle's Crane Makers: The Cowans Sheldon Story

Alan Earnshaw
£9.95

Cowans Sheldon was one of the most important railway and marine engineering firms in the world. Professor Earnshaw records the companys birth, growth and consolidation, followed by its takeover, demise and recent regeneration.

Published by : Nostalgia Road
Published date : 2004
Format : Large paperback.

Coleridge and Wordsworth: The Crucible of Friendship

Tom Mayberry
£9.99

The account of an extraordinary friendship between the two poets in 1797 which gave rise to such poems as The Rime of the Ancient Mariner, and culminated in Lyrical Ballads, a collection of poems which marked the beginning of English Romanticism.

Published by : Sutton
Published date : 2000
Format : Paperback.
